Javascript 如何开始在Formio.js中构建自定义组件?医生在哪里?

Javascript 如何开始在Formio.js中构建自定义组件?医生在哪里?,javascript,formio,Javascript,Formio,我正在尝试让一个自定义组件在Formio.js中工作。我想要一个完整的、非平凡的工作示例 我没有使用angular、ng、react或form.io服务 文件很糟糕。我可以复制Checkmatrix示例代码并运行它(经过多次修改),但即使它工作不正常:在formbuilder中,编辑和删除控件也不会显示。(这方面存在一个bug问题,但没有解决方案,这显然令人担忧。) SDK参考文档中到处都是死链接。。比如“组件”,它似乎特别重要 没有关于示例使用的任何代码的文档。例如,它使用“renderTem

我正在尝试让一个自定义组件在Formio.js中工作。我想要一个完整的、非平凡的工作示例

我没有使用angular、ng、react或form.io服务

文件很糟糕。我可以复制Checkmatrix示例代码并运行它(经过多次修改),但即使它工作不正常:在formbuilder中,编辑和删除控件也不会显示。(这方面存在一个bug问题,但没有解决方案,这显然令人担忧。)

SDK参考文档中到处都是死链接。。比如“组件”,它似乎特别重要

没有关于示例使用的任何代码的文档。例如,它使用“renderTemplate”调用,但参数没有在任何地方描述

看来,理解这个系统的任何部分的唯一方法就是尝试找出所有的源代码。没有关于添加代码的说明

现在还不清楚最好的方法是:我是否应该放弃formio.js repo,学习TypeScript,直接添加组件(如果我想让formio.js保持最新状态,这会带来麻烦),还是通过在浏览器中注册附加脚本中的组件来继续工作


**有人能给出具体的建议吗**

我不知道这个库,但我只是看了一下,他们的Github页面部署确实存在问题。但是,如果您在本地克隆项目,并在浏览器中打开
docs/index.html
文件,则可以访问整个文档。即使对于
renderTemplate
。但我希望你有一个良好的互联网连接,它超过500兆。很抱歉帮不上那么多忙,但我希望这是向前迈出的一步:)谢谢@blex,但是文档基本上只是命名了参数,实际上没有提供任何文档……我很好奇你是否找到了一个好的例子。我现在在看,也有同样的问题。他们6年前的例子repo有过时的代码,在当前版本中不适用于formio。没有,但我确实设法创建了自己的不同风格的代码。如果您愿意,我可以提供一个骨架示例。你认为什么样的自定义元素?